Police Responding To Fatal Traffic Crash At Toorbul

The Forensic Crash Unit is investigating following a fatal single-vehicle traffic crash at Toorbul on Thursday, March 14.

Initial investigations indicate at approximately 3am, a Mercedes Benz C200 was travelling east along Pumicestone Road when it left the road and crashed.

The driver, a 29-year-old Redcliffe man, received life-threatening injuries and was transported to the Royal Brisbane and Women's Hospital for treatment.

He was pronounced deceased a short time later.

Witnesses, or anyone with relevant vision, are urged to contact police.

Investigations are continuing.
